Eligibility and Requirement for FTA Indigo Cadet Pilot Program Classes in Oman
The FTA Indigo Cadet Pilot Program Classes offered by Golden Epaulettes Aviation in Oman is a comprehensive preparatory program certified and approved by Public Authority for Civil Aviation (PACA), Oman. The eligibility criteria of the course are that the applicants must be at least 18 years of age with a minimum 12th standard certification. The applicants should be physically and mentally fit with no adverse criminal records. The applicants should be able to read, write and communicate adequately in English.
